排序
CSS Grid布局:如何讓元素寬度適應內容但不超過預設寬度?
CSS Grid布局:巧妙控制元素寬度,兼顧內容自適應與預設限制 在CSS Grid布局中,精確控制元素寬度常常是一個挑戰。本文將解決一個常見問題:如何讓Grid元素寬度根據內容自適應,但絕不超過預設...
如何在Avue-Crud表格中手動觸發行編輯的Blur事件?
Avue-Crud表格行編輯Blur事件的巧妙處理 Avue-Crud組件簡化了表格數據編輯,但其行編輯的Blur事件并非直接可控。 開發者常常需要在特定場景(例如自定義校驗或數據保存)手動觸發此事件,確保數...
Tauri+Vue3應用中:如何正確解析本地二進制圖像文件?
Tauri、Vue3應用中解析本地二進制圖像文件的解決方案 本文探討在使用Tauri、Vue3和markdown-it構建的Markdown解析器中,由于安全策略限制導致本地圖片無法顯示的問題,并提供最終解決方案。 問...
如何使用JavaScript合并數組中相同ID的對象并重新組織數據格式?
JavaScript數組對象合并與數據重組 本文演示如何使用JavaScript將數組中具有相同ID的對象合并,并將其重新組織成特定格式。 假設我們有一個包含ID和其他字段的數組,需要根據ID合并這些對象,并...
JavaScript中如何使用插槽?
在JavaScript中,插槽(slots)通常與前端框架如Vue.js和React相關。插槽允許開發者在組件中定義可替換的內容區域,這極大地增強了組件的靈活性和可重用性。不過,JavaScript本身并不直接支持插...
JavaScript中如何創建餅圖?
在javascript中創建餅圖最常見的方法是使用chart.js庫。1)引入chart.js庫。2)創建餅圖數據,包括標簽和數據集。3)使用chart構造函數創建餅圖,指定類型為'pie',并設置選項。4)添加交互功能,如...
如何在 Django 項目中引入 Bootstrap 框架
在 django 項目中引入 bootstrap 可以通過以下步驟實現:1. 下載 bootstrap 文件并放入 django 項目的靜態文件目錄中。2. 在 django 模板中引入 bootstrap 的 css 和 javascript 文件。引入 boo...
Vue.js 與 Preact 的對比及各自優勢
vue.js 適合需要完整生態系統和豐富社區支持的項目,而 preact 適用于對性能和加載速度有嚴格要求的場景。1. vue.js 提供漸進式框架設計,適合從小處著手構建復雜應用。2. preact 作為輕量級 re...
CSS 如何改變滾動條的顏色和樣式
通過css可以改變滾動條的顏色和樣式,但主要適用于webkit內核的瀏覽器。1)使用::-webkit-scrollbar及其子選擇器定制滾動條的各個部分,如寬度、背景色和圓角。2)對于firefox和ie/edge,可通過...
如何用JavaScript實現字符串反轉?
如何用javascript實現字符串反轉?可以通過三種方法實現:1. 使用split、reverse和join方法:function reversestring(str) { return str.split('').reverse().join('');}2. 使用手動循環:funct...
如何使用正則表達式從HTML中提取指定內容?
高效提取HTML內容:正則表達式應用詳解 在網頁開發和數據處理中,經常需要從HTML代碼中提取特定信息。本文將演示如何利用正則表達式便捷地實現這一目標,并提供JavaScript和PHP兩種語言的示例代...